New Delhi, December , 2019: GAIL (India) Limited has been awarded the “Project Management Company of the Year” for successfully completing Phase 1 of the Pradhan Mantri Urja Ganga Pipeline Project. The award was given by Hon’ble Union Minister of Petroleum & Natural Gas and Steel, Shri Dharmendra Pradhan to GAIL CMD & Director (Projects), Dr. Ashutosh Karnatak accompanied by Director (Marketing) Shri Gajendra Singh, Director (Business Development) Shri Manoj Jain, Director (Finance) Shri A. K. Tiwari and Executive Director (Projects) Shri M V Iyer at the Federation of Indian Petroleum Industry (FIPI) Oil & Gas Industry Annual Awards 2019 ceremony held in New Delhi yesterday.
GAIL (India) Limited successfully completed the first phase of the Jagdishpur – Haldia Bokaro-Dhamra and Barauni – Guwahati natural gas pipeline, popularly known as the Pradhan Mantri Urja Ganga Pipeline Project using advanced tools for project management, high precision HDD river crossings through two major rivers like Son and Ganga, within timelines and budget, while maintaining the highest safety standards during its execution.
